Problems solved by technology

This contour extraction technology not only has many steps, the process is cumbersome, and takes a long time, but also the contour extraction effect in complex scenes is not ideal.
For example, when the background is too complex, the extracted pedestrian posture outlines are often partially missing or accompanied by environmental backgrounds, which seriously affect the accuracy of gait recognition.

Abstract

The invention discloses a method for extracting gait features of pedestrians, and a gait recognition method and system. The method comprises the following steps: aiming at a section of event data stream from a dynamic visual sensor, generating a frame of image containing the pedestrian every preset duration of event data so as to generate an image sequence; respectively extracting the attitude contour of the pedestrian in each frame of image from the image sequence, and generating an attitude contour map to obtain an attitude contour map sequence; and performing feature extraction on the attitude profile map sequence to obtain a feature vector representing pedestrian gait information. The invention also discloses the corresponding computing equipment.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of data processing, in particular to a method for extracting pedestrian gait features and a gait recognition method. Background technique [0002] Gait recognition is an emerging biometric recognition technology, which mainly uses people's walking posture for identification. Different from other biometric identification technologies, gait recognition is a passive identification technology, which has the advantages of non-contact, long-distance and not easy to camouflage. Therefore, gait recognition has great advantages and broad prospects in the field of intelligent video surveillance. [0003] Since the gait recognition technology performs identity recognition by extracting the posture information of the person walking, therefore, in the process of recognizing the posture information, it is necessary to extract the posture profile of the pedestrian.
